Need to streamline aid for poor in Sarawak


Fatimah (right) presenting financial aid to a student.

SIBU: Corporations and NGOs in Sarawak should complement the state government in helping the poor.

Sarawak Welfare, Community Wellbeing, Women, Family, and Childhood Development Minister Datuk Seri Fatimah Abdullah made the call at a seminar organised by the SMK Methodist Parent-Teacher Association here yesterday.
